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 320°F.
- Grease a 10-inch springform pan with butter and dust with flour.
- Peel, core, and thinly slice the apples, then toss them with lemon juice and let sit.
- In a small bowl, mix flour and baking powder; set aside.
- In a mixing bowl, beat together softened butter, sugar, and vanilla until light and fluffy.
- Add eggs and mix to combine; then incorporate the flour mixture and milk until fully combined.
- Pour the batter into the prepared pan.
- In a small pan, warm butter, brown sugar, and cinnamon until the sugar dissolves, then set aside.
- Drain lemon juice from apples and arrange them on top of the batter, pressing gently.
- Drizzle the melted butter mixture over the apples.
- Bake for 40-50 minutes until gol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ean.
- Cool for 10-15 minutes before removing from the pan.
- Sprinkle with icing sugar or serve with vanilla ice cream.
